Fine-Spot Golden Nugget Pleco (L081)
Baryancistrus sp.
Known as 'Gold Seam Pleco' or L081. It is the fine-spot variant of the Golden Nugget. Grows slightly less (20 cm) but has the same extreme demands for hot, oxygenated water.

- Compatibility & tankmates
- The Fine-Spot Golden Nugget Pleco is best housed with medium-to-large active species that occupy the middle and upper levels of the water column. Suitable tankmates include fast-moving tetras, dollar fish, or robust cichlids that will not compete for bottom caves. They should not be kept with other territorial plecos or bottom-dwellers unless the tank is exceptionally large. Shyer species may be bullied, so selecting robust, non-confrontational tankmates is ideal.
